Lima Airport Lounge
Hi!
My husband and I are planning a trip for this summer and will be spending a considerable amount of time in Lima Airport. We will be flying in from Cusco around 5pm, and then flying to IPC (Easter Island, Chile) at 1:15am the following morning. Our outgoing flight is business class. Does anyone know if we will have access to the lounge for these 8 hours? What amenities are provided in the VIP lounge? Showers? Beds? Any other suggestions on how to spend this time?
Thank you so much!

Sumaq is always crowded since it was elected the best of the world in 2010, and it's well known for the best pisco sour. But the Vip Club has almost the same facilities. Sincerely I prefer Vip Club because is far less crowded, faster wifi. Well I never needed a shower there (Sumaq has, but Vip Club I guess it doesn't).

If you fly business class, you can enter any of those rooms.

Writing this from the VIP Club at 10:15p local time. It's a very large room with screaming kids. Food options are potato chips, plantain chips, crackers with cream cheese, and some pound cakes. At least they have a fresh OJ machine?
I wish I had seen this beforehand and tried the Sumaq lounge, but UA gave me a voucher that said "VIP lounge" on it so I figured they meant this one.
